Developing Tailor-made Internet Applications : A Full Tutorial

Creating unique software presents a rewarding opportunity for programmers . This detailed guide explores the full process , from early conception to final launch. We'll analyze key aspects , including selecting the ideal frameworks , structuring your program, and implementing robust features. Understand how to handle data, link with outside services, and maintain a user-friendly interaction. Finally , this resource will empower you to produce advanced custom internet programs that meet your particular goals.

SaaS Application Development: Key Approaches & Current Directions

Developing a robust SaaS solution demands adherence to specific best guidelines and a keen eye on changing industry movements . Modern SaaS development focuses on modular design , enabling improved flexibility and more rapid deployment cycles. Agile methodologies are essential for streamlining the creation process. Furthermore, a reliable focus on serverless architectures is increasingly important. Considerations for data protection should be embedded from the beginning , with thorough testing at every stage. User Interface (UI) remains a central concern, requiring constant design and customer feedback.

  • Implement machine-driven testing
  • Prioritize a service-oriented design
  • Adopt a modern unified codebase approach
  • Ensure seamless integration with external services

{CRM & ERP Software: Development Plans for Enterprise Advancement

To secure substantial business growth , modern organizations need to carefully examine development approaches for their CRM and ERP systems. Integrating these robust systems allows for improved data transparency , leading to better choices , simplified processes , and ultimately, a better stance in the marketplace . Prioritizing scalability , user interaction , and secure security during the development phase is essential for long-term triumph and fueling steady advancement.

MVP Development: Launching Your Startup with Confidence

Getting your new business off the ground read more can feel overwhelming , but a Minimum Viable Product creation offers a smart solution . Instead of spending years on a full-fledged product , focus on building the core capabilities that address your target audience's main problem . This permits you to quickly test your hypothesis with paying clients and collect critical insights – ultimately minimizing risk and increasing your chances of growth . Consider it a stepping stone!

  • Collect customer feedback
  • Solve key client needs
  • Concentrate on essential features

Choosing the Right Development Approach: Custom vs. SaaS

Selecting the ideal software strategy can be a significant determination for any company. The classic route involves creating a bespoke solution from the ground , offering complete control and specialized features. However, this method often necessitates considerable investment and a longer timeframe. Alternatively, Software as a Service (SaaS) delivers ready-made applications that are managed by a external vendor , generally with a subscription fee . SaaS can be to be a better cost-effective alternative , but might restrict your power to fully personalize the features . Carefully considering your unique needs and finances is essential to make the suitable call .

Notion to Launch: A Plan for Startup Application Creation

Transforming a seed vision into a live software solution requires a organized strategy. This plan outlines the key phases – beginning with audience analysis and verification of your fundamental hypothesis. Next, move to developing the minimum viable solution (MVP), then thorough debugging. Once ready, strategic planning for deployment is paramount, including promotion and continuous support. Finally, improve based on user feedback and data to ensure sustainable success.

Leave a Reply

Your email address will not be published. Required fields are marked *